What might happen if the strong force didn't exist and how would it impact the structure and stability of atomic nuclei?

If the strong force didn't exist, atomic nuclei would not be able to hold together, leading to the disintegration of atoms. This would result in the collapse of matter as we know it, causing instability and potentially catastrophic consequences for the universe.


What would happen to the Earth if the force of gravity suddenly did not exist?

If gravity suddenly did not exist on Earth, everything would float off into space since there would be no force holding things down. The atmosphere would disperse, water bodies would break apart and life as we know it would not survive without the gravitational pull that keeps everything in place.

What would happen if newtons 2nd law didn't exist?

If Newton's second law didn't exist, we wouldn't have a quantitative relationship between force, mass, and acceleration. This law is fundamental in explaining how objects move under the influence of forces. Without it, our understanding of motion and the principles of physics would be significantly different.

What would happen if francium ceased to exist?

If francium were to cease to exist, it would not have a significant impact on the environment or everyday life. Francium is a highly radioactive and unstable element that has no practical uses due to its scarcity and short half-life. Its absence would not disrupt any crucial biochemical processes or industrial applications.
